Key Responsibilities
Set up, operate, and monitor laser cutting machinery to manufacture components in line with production schedules and engineering drawings. Safely load and unload raw materials and finished products. Read and interpret engineering drawings, work instructions, and production documentation. Carry out machine set-ups, tooling changes, and adjustments where required. Perform in-process quality inspections using measuring equipment including verniers, micrometers, and gauges. Ensure all products meet customer specifications and company quality standards. Monitor machine performance, identify faults, and report production issues promptly. Complete production documentation and records accurately. Carry out routine machine maintenance and basic preventative maintenance. Maintain high standards of housekeeping and comply with all Health & Safety procedures.
